Tomatillo Salsa

Serves: 1 cup
Ingredients
  • 1 small white onion (or half a large one)
  • 8 ounces/ 226 grams tomatillos, husked and washed
  • 1 jalapeno, stemmed
  • 2 garlic cloves, peeled
  • 10 sprigs of fresh cilantro
  • Salt
  • juice from half a lime
Instructions
  1. Turn on the broiler to high. Let it heat up for 5-10 minutes.
  2. Blitz the onion in the food processor. The onion is ready when it is in small bite-sized pieces.
  3. Put the tomatillos, jalapeno, and garlic on a rimmed baking sheet and broil for 5 minutes.
  4. Using tongs, flip everything over and roast it on the other side for another 5 minutes. They are ready when things are soft and blotchy and blackened.
  5. Let everything cool slightly then transfer to the food processor with the onion.
  6. Add the cilantro, lime juice and ½ teaspoon of salt. Blitz until everything is well mixed.
  7. Taste and adjust salt, lime juice, and cilantro levels if desired.
  8. Serve with chips.
